What is home window tinting?

Home window tinting uses a thin film applied to the interior surface of glass. The film reduces heat gain, blocks UV rays, minimizes glare, and can improve privacy while preserving outward visibility. Modern films are designed to be durable, optically clear, and can be chosen to meet local compliance and aesthetic goals.

How to find home window tinting near me

Begin with a local search and read customer reviews. Look for installers who provide warranties, licenses, and insurance. Ask about manufacturer certifications from brands such as 3M, Llumar, or Solar Gard, which indicate training and adherence to product standards. Request a portfolio of residential projects and references to verify quality and reliability. Compare film options, warranties, and estimated timelines to ensure you choose a solution that fits your goals and budget.

Steps to choose the right installer

  1. Request multiple in person or virtual estimates to compare scope and price.
  2. Ask about film types and energy performance data for your climate.
  3. Verify license, liability insurance, and a written workmanship warranty.
  4. Review the installation process, preparation steps, and curing times.
  5. Check local window tint regulations to ensure the chosen film complies with legal limits.

Tint types and costs

Film technology varies in heat rejection, UV protection, and glare control. The table below provides a quick guide to help you decide which option best fits your home and budget.

TypeHeat ReductionUV ProtectionGlare ReductionProsConsTypical Cost per Sq Ft
Dyed filmModerateLow to ModerateModerateLow cost, easy installFades over time, less durable3-7
Metalized filmHighGoodGoodExcellent heat rejection, added strengthPossible glare and some interference with electronics4-9
Ceramic filmVery highExcellentHighNon reflective, durable, low maintenanceHigher cost8-12
Nano ceramicVery highExcellentHighBest performance, non metalHighest cost10-15

Maintenance and warranty

Most residential films are designed to last many years with proper care. Clean with non abrasive products and follow the installer's instructions for cleaning and maintenance. A warranty typically covers issues such as bubbling, peeling, or adhesive failures for a defined period, giving you peace of mind and protection for your investment.

When evaluating warranties, ask about coverage specifics, what voids the warranty, and whether there is a transferable option if you sell the home. A reputable installer will provide clear documentation and a timeline for post installation support.
